Embedded Active Harmonic Filter for Grid Stability

A wall-mounted active harmonic filter is a crucial component for enhancing grid stability. These filters effectively reduce the negative effects of harmonic distortions, which can arising from various non-linear loads connected to the power grid. By injecting compensating currents, the active harmonic filter balances the voltage waveform and improves overall grid performance.

The installation of these filters on the wall provides a compact and convenient solution for deploying harmonic mitigation strategies in various industrial and commercial settings. This approach offers several benefits, including reduced equipment stress, improved power quality, and increased grid reliability.

Efficient Rack Mount Active Harmonic Filter for Industrial Applications

To mitigate the detrimental effects of harmonics on industrial power systems, a cutting-edge rack mount active harmonic filter has been developed. This compact and powerful solution effectively suppresses harmonic distortion by injecting balancing currents into the grid. The structure of the filter incorporates a high-performance controller that dynamically analyzes harmonic frequencies and adjusts the output accordingly. This adaptive response ensures precise filtering for a wide range of harmonic content, leading to improved power quality and optimized system performance.
